Community and Leadership Development

Vermont towns are becoming increasingly complex systems that require up-to-date knowledge and competency from local leaders, municipal officials and citizens. Vermont citizens place a high priority on local control. UVM's Extension focuses on the state's citizens of target communities and assists them in actively participating in local government and/or community groups where policy decisions are made. Increased use of business analysis tools to improve agricultural business management decision-making is also provided.
